Section 10-4-191

Officers; constitution; bylaws.

Any corporation organized pursuant to this article may elect such officers as it may deem necessary, in such manner and for such terms as it may provide, and remove the same at any time, and adopt such constitution and bylaws as it may see fit not in conflict with the Constitution and laws of this state.

(Code 1907, §3573; Code 1923, §7046; Code 1940, T. 10, §168; Acts 1966, Ex. Sess., No. 445, p. 602, §1; Acts 1976, No. 584, p. 795.)
